Software asset management (SAM) is the practice of tracking, governing, and optimizing every software asset across its full lifecycle. That includes on-premise licenses, SaaS subscriptions, and cloud entitlements.

Done well, it gives IT teams and MSPs one accurate picture of the software estate: what you own, who uses it, and what it costs. It also shows where software creates compliance or security exposure.

SAM matters for three reasons: it controls cost, keeps you audit-ready, and reduces risk. When you know exactly what is deployed and accessed, you stop paying for unused licenses and close security gaps before they grow.

The definition has also shifted. Software no longer lives only on endpoints. It now lives in hundreds of SaaS apps, in cloud services billed by consumption, and in AI agents embedded across the stack.

That shift matters because visibility is slipping. Only 36% of IT teams report complete visibility across their technology environments, according to the Flexera 2026 State of ITAM Report. That is down from 43% a year earlier.

What Is Software Asset Management?

Software asset management is the ongoing discipline of planning, managing, and optimizing software throughout its entire lifecycle. It covers acquisition, deployment, usage, renewal, and retirement. The goal is to maximize value while minimizing cost and risk.

SAM has a recognized international standard. ISO/IEC 19770-1:2017 defines it as a specialization of IT asset management focused specifically on software assets. That ISO/IEC 19770 family keeps evolving to fit modern SaaS and cloud estates.

At its core, SAM manages a handful of related objects. Licenses grant the right to use software. Entitlements define how many rights you hold and under what terms.

Contracts govern renewals and true-ups. Usage data shows what is actually consumed. Ownership records tie each asset to a person or team.

The practical work is reconciling those objects. You compare what you are entitled to against what is deployed and used, then correct the gaps. That means reclaiming waste on one side and closing compliance exposure on the other.

Importantly, SAM is no longer limited to installed desktop software. Modern software assets include SaaS subscriptions billed per seat and cloud entitlements billed by consumption.

Governing them requires visibility into access and identity, not just an inventory of what sits on a hard drive. This is where SAM becomes a visibility and governance function rather than a counting exercise.

That reframing changes who owns the work. SAM used to sit with a lone license manager reconciling spreadsheets before renewals. Today it spans IT, security, finance, and procurement, because software cost and software risk share one root: access.

Software Asset Management vs. ITAM and SaaS Management

SAM is a subset of IT asset management (ITAM) focused exclusively on the software asset lifecycle, according to ITAM Review. ITAM is the broader discipline covering hardware, software, and cloud together. SAM narrows that scope to software alone.

SaaS management adds a third overlapping category. SaaS management platforms track cloud subscriptions, seats, and usage in depth, but many miss the on-premise and cloud entitlements that traditional SAM still governs. The three disciplines share DNA and increasingly converge, yet each has a distinct center of gravity.

The table below shows how they compare.

Discipline Scope Primary Goal Typical Tools
ITAM Hardware, software, and cloud assets Manage the full IT estate as one inventory ITAM suites, CMDBs
SAM Software only: licenses, subscriptions, entitlements Optimize software cost, compliance, and risk SAM platforms, license managers
SaaS management Cloud subscriptions and seats Control SaaS spend, access, and sprawl SaaS management platforms

The Software Asset Management Lifecycle

A working SAM program runs as a continuous loop, not a one-time cleanup. Most practitioners break it into five repeating stages, each with a concrete action you can take this quarter.

  1. Discovery: Find every software asset, including SaaS apps bought outside IT, using SSO, finance, and API connections rather than endpoint agents alone.
  2. Inventory and entitlements: Record what you own and the terms attached, matching each license and subscription to its contract.
  3. License position: Compare entitlements against actual deployment and usage to see where you are over-licensed or exposed.
  4. Optimization: Reclaim unused seats, right-size plans, and renegotiate at renewal, tying reclamation to offboarding so departed employees free licenses automatically.
  5. Continuous monitoring: Watch usage, cost, and access on an ongoing basis, with alerts for new apps and unexpected spend.

Discovery is where most programs quietly fail. Shadow IT represents a large, often unmeasured share of IT spending in big enterprises.

Agent-based discovery cannot see SaaS apps that employees buy with a credit card. Many niche or custom apps expose no standard connector at all. That leaves a real blind spot traditional tools skip over.

The optimization stage is where the loop pays for itself. Once usage data is trustworthy, you can retire idle seats, downgrade over-provisioned plans, and renew with evidence instead of guesswork. Each pass tightens the gap between what you pay for and what you use.

Why Software Asset Management Matters Now

Software asset management has moved from a cost-hygiene task to an urgent governance priority. The reason is simple: spend, visibility, and risk are all moving in the wrong direction at once.

Start with cost. Gartner estimates that unused applications range from 30% to 50%, as reported by Flexera. That is software you already pay for and nobody uses.

Uniting SAM with FinOps in a central governance function might reduce financial waste from software and cloud by 60%. That figure comes from a 2023 Gartner projection cited by IBM. The upside is conditional, but the direction is clear.

Visibility is the second pressure. Only 36% of IT teams report complete visibility across their environments, per the Flexera 2026 State of ITAM Report. You cannot optimize or secure what you cannot see.

The third force is entirely new: AI agents. Gartner predicts that 40% of enterprise applications will embed task-specific AI agents by the end of 2026, up from fewer than 5% in 2025. That projection came in a Gartner newsroom release from August 2025.

These agents are software assets that hold access and cost money, yet most organizations do not track or govern them.

Shadow AI compounds the problem. The Josys and Censuswide Shadow AI Report surveyed 500 technology decision-makers. It found that 78% of professionals use AI tools in daily workflows.

Yet 70% of organizations have moderate to no visibility into which AI tools are in use. SAM now has to govern SaaS and AI agents with the same rigor it once applied to desktop licenses.

Software Asset Management Best Practices

The best SAM programs treat software as access to be governed, not just inventory to be counted. That mindset drives every practice below. Use this list as a checklist for a program that cuts waste and holds up under an audit.

  • Assign clear ownership. Name an owner for governance and one for each major vendor relationship.
  • Centralize license tracking. Keep entitlements, contracts, and usage in one system, not scattered spreadsheets.
  • Automate discovery. Pull from SSO, finance, and APIs continuously so new apps surface on their own.
  • Reclaim unused and orphaned licenses. Tie reclamation to offboarding so departed employees release seats automatically.
  • Standardize procurement. Route new software purchases through a defined approval path to curb sprawl.
  • Treat SAM as continuous. Run it as an always-on program, not a once-a-year project before renewals.
  • Govern SaaS and AI access. Track who and what holds access, including machine and AI-agent identities.

The offboarding link deserves emphasis. Much software waste traces back to accounts that should have been closed: former employees, finished contractors, and default premium seats nobody downgraded.

When license reclamation is tied to identity and offboarding, that waste disappears at the source instead of surfacing months later at renewal. It also shrinks your attack surface, because a closed account cannot be exploited. Treat every practice as continuous, and the savings compound.

What to Look for in Software Asset Management Tools

The right software asset management tool should replace spreadsheets with automated, always-current data. Manual tracking breaks down once your estate spans dozens of vendors and hundreds of seats.

The data is stale the moment you save the file. Evaluate tools against five criteria.

  • Full discovery and inventory. It should find SaaS, cloud, and disconnected apps, beyond agent-visible endpoints alone.
  • License and entitlement intelligence. It should map entitlements to contracts and flag your true license position.
  • Usage analytics for cost optimization. It should show real usage so you can reclaim and right-size confidently.
  • Compliance and audit readiness. It should keep records that hold up when a vendor audit arrives.
  • Broad integrations. It should connect to your ITSM, identity provider, and finance systems out of the box.

Frequently Asked Questions

Is software asset management the same as IT asset management? No. SAM is a specialization of ITAM focused only on software, while ITAM also covers hardware and cloud assets.

Do I need a software asset management tool, or can I use spreadsheets? Spreadsheets can work for a handful of apps, but they go stale fast and miss shadow IT. A dedicated tool becomes necessary as you scale.

How is SAM different from SaaS management? SAM governs all software, including on-premise and cloud licenses, whereas SaaS management focuses specifically on cloud subscriptions and seats.

How long does it take to launch a software asset management program? Timelines vary. Smaller teams often reach a working program in a few months, while large enterprises may take a year or more.

Does software asset management cover AI tools and agents? Increasingly yes, because AI tools and agents are software assets that hold access and incur cost, and most organizations still lack visibility into them.
